(from 'a wilderness')

in the middle of the world's darkest and most solitary wilderness,

I am just standing still alone.

I cannot sink down.

I have to keep looking

for the light, which is invisible.

as the frigid wind blows,

I tore all the clothes

I was wearing to shreds.

I couldn't get over it without shivering

and feeling the cold more

and more severely.

(from "When Spring Came, the Teacup Broke")

When spring came,

the teacup broke

Tears welled up

in the wind

The wind blew

and silence fell

And the world is always

a bright day

without

shadows

Blind faith

blights us

so the face disapproved

of my death

In my last moments,

the back gradually became distant

The face

wasn't seen

The other

face was also

When spring came,

the teacup broke

Silence, wind, solitude,

nothing allowed.

(from "The Age of Peace")

As they pulled out her elbow,

indulgence flared up with heat

As the roar died down,

fear seeped into the void

Above it stretched humility with shallow roots

As they broke his knee,

arrogance was sucked

deep into the ground with pus

As the fury subsided,

shame crept into the void

Below it grew a leech as tenacious as tar,

gripping the earth with

a heavy and heavy

and obsessive hold

The suspicious limp swaying of the arms,

the pathetic dawdling of the legs,

no longer carried the plague

The world still looked strange,

but at last it was at peace.

(from "the breathing")

shadows waving in layers

beneath the blue lights

were blackened

and the silence

with a deafening symphony

was frozen

only the breathing

breaks the ice of silence

like a cry of a bird

glimmering deeply and unstably

in this huge world

I am left alone

I am left alone.

the cold silence

the desolate darkness

the breathing piercing the air

in that suffocating swell

I am left alone

I am left alone.

sinking is

not a bad thing
